背景透明的图片是什么格式?有哪些图像格式支持透明度?
背景透明的图片是什么格式?有哪些图像格式支持透明度?
背景透明的图片因其能够无缝融合到各种背景色或复杂的设计元素中而变得越来越重要,这种特性允许图像在不同背景下保持清晰度,同时不会受到底层颜色的影响。本文将详细介绍几种主流的、支持背景透明的图像格式,并探讨它们各自的特点和应用场景。
PNG (Portable Network Graphics)
简介
PNG 是一种无损压缩的位图文件格式,广泛用于互联网和印刷品上。它不仅支持24位色彩深度(RGB),还额外提供了8位的Alpha通道来表示透明度。这意味着每个像素都可以有一个从完全不透明到完全透明之间的值,从而实现平滑的边缘过渡效果。
特点
- 高质量:由于采用了无损压缩算法,PNG 文件能保存原始图像的所有细节。
- 支持透明度:特别是对于需要精细控制透明度的图像来说,PNG 的 Alpha 通道是不可或缺的选择。
- 跨平台兼容性:几乎所有的浏览器、操作系统和图像编辑软件都支持 PNG 格式。
PNG 非常适合用来存储图标、徽标、屏幕截图以及任何需要保留透明背景的图像。此外,PNG 还常用于网页设计中,因为它可以很好地与 HTML 和 CSS 结合使用,提供出色的视觉效果。
GIF (Graphics Interchange Format)
简介
GIF 是一种较早出现的图像格式,最初主要用于网络传输。虽然它的色彩表现力有限(最多只能显示256种颜色),但它具有简单的动画功能,并且支持二进制透明度——即每个像素要么完全透明,要么完全不透明。
特点
- 简单动画:GIF 支持多帧动画,这使得它可以用来创建小型动态图像。
- 二进制透明度:尽管不能像 PNG 那样处理渐变透明,但足以满足某些基本需求。
- 低分辨率优化:对于不需要高分辨率或丰富色彩的应用,GIF 提供了较小的文件大小。
GIF 主要适用于简单的图形、卡通风格的插图、小尺寸的动画等场合。由于其色彩限制,不适合用作摄影图片或需要精确色彩再现的场景。
SVG (Scalable Vector Graphics)
简介
SVG 不是一种位图格式,而是基于 XML 的矢量图形格式。这意味着它是通过数学公式定义形状和路径,而不是由固定数量的像素构成。因此,SVG 图像可以在任意缩放级别下保持清晰锐利,并且同样支持透明度属性。
特点
- 无限可缩放:无论放大多少倍,SVG 图像都不会失真,非常适合响应式设计。
- 文件体积小:相比于同质量的位图文件,SVG 的文件大小通常更小。
- 易于编辑:因为是文本格式,所以可以直接用代码编辑器修改内容。
SVG 理想地应用于图标、图表、标志以及其他矢量图形元素。尤其当涉及到交互式 Web 应用程序时,SVG 的灵活性和高效性使其成为首选。
WebP
简介
WebP 是 Google 推出的一种旨在为 Web 设计优化的新图像格式。它既支持有损又支持无损压缩,同时还具备一个完整的 Alpha 通道来表达透明度。相比传统的 JPEG 和 PNG,WebP 能够以更低的数据量达到相似甚至更好的图像质量。
特点
- 高效的压缩比:WebP 可以显著减少图像文件大小而不明显降低画质。
- 丰富的特性集:包括动画支持、EXIF 元数据、XMP 元数据等高级功能。
- 良好的浏览器支持:越来越多的现代浏览器开始支持 WebP 格式,尤其是在移动设备上。
WebP 在网页加载速度至关重要的情况下特别有用,例如电子商务网站、社交媒体平台和个人博客等。随着对 WebP 支持的不断扩展,它正在逐渐取代传统格式,成为新的标准之一。
总结
选择合适的透明图像格式取决于具体的项目需求和技术环境。如果追求最高品质和最广泛的兼容性,PNG 毫无疑问是最好的选择;而对于需要动画效果或者希望减小文件大小的情况下,则可以考虑 GIF 或 WebP。至于 SVG,当你的设计要求高度可缩放性和较小的文件尺寸时,它无疑是最佳解决方案。了解这些格式的特性和适用范围,可以帮助设计师和开发者做出更加明智的选择,从而提升最终产品的用户体验。